MAINTENANCE
WARNING: Never attempt to service heater while
it is connected to propane/LP supply, operating, or
hot. Severe burns can occur. Any guard or other
protective device removed for servicing must be
replaced prior to operating the heater.
1. Keep heater clean. Remove any debris from ventilation open-
ings (see Figures 12 and 13, page 6).
2. Inspect heater before each use. Check connections for leaks. Ap-
ply mixture of liquid soap and water to connections. Bubbles form-
ing show a leak that must be corrected. Correct all leaks at once.
3. Inspect hose/regulator assembly before each use. If hose is highly
worn or cut, replace it immediately. At least annually, remove hose/
regulator assembly from heater to inspect entire length of hose.
4. Spiders and insects can create a dangerous condition that may
damage heater or make it unsafe. Keep burner area clean of all
spiders, webs, or insects.
5. Have heater inspected yearly by a qualified service person.
STORAGE
CAUTION: Disconnect heater from propane/LP
supply cylinder.
1. Do not store heater while attached to propane/LP cylinder. Close
cylinder valve. Remove the hose/regulator assembly from the
propane/LP cylinder by turning the fuel gas connector nut
clockwise.
2. Store propane/LP cylinder in safe manner. Refer to Chapter 5
of Standard for Storage and Handling of Liquefied Petroleum
Gases, ANSI/NFPA 58. Follow all local codes. Always store
propane/LP cylinders outdoors. Never store propane/LP cyl-
inder in an enclosed area.
3. Store in a dry, clean, and safe place.

SHUTDOWN INSTRUCTIONS
1. Press control knob and rotate clockwise to OFF position.
2. Close propane/LP cylinder valve (rotate knob clockwise).
